Brahimi set to leave Porto this summer

Algeria forward Yacine Brahimi is set to leave FC Porto this summer, according to Portuguese source A Bola. First Match First Win for Alcaraz

Lucas Alcaraz earned his first win in his first match as the new Algerian national team manager, thanks to a 2-1 victory over Guinea. Four clubs in the race to sign Riyad Mahrez

PSG, Monaco, Tottenham and Arsenal are all battling it out to sign Algerian midfielder Riyad Mahrez, according to The Sun. Last week, the 26-year-old announced that he would be leaving Leicester City this summer after spending nearly four years at the club. Algerian star Slimani wanted by Chinese club

Chinese Super League club Tianjin FC have made an immense £38.5million offer for Leicester City striker Islam Slimani, according to foreign media outlet Sky Italia.
